NATIONAL GRID
National Grid approved for underground utility installation
Published on: 07/22/2025
National Grid has been approved to install underground facilities on North Sidewalk of Main Street. Includes installing +/- 39ft PVC conduit and 3-#6 cable to feed traffic signal cabinet.
